Interactive Product Group (iPG) is a small incubator group within Condé Nast that is charged with developing digital products, separate from our existing publication brands. We were started in Early 2011 and have released three products since our inception:
Idea Flight – Productivity app for the iPad
Idea Flight Enterprise – Productivity app for the iPad
SantasHideout.com – Holiday e-commerce website
This year we plan on continuing to develop our existing products and take on new projects and partnerships.
